Course Description

Turn AI into a reliable inspiration engine you can use for real work—not just one-off brainstorming. In this applied workshop, you’ll learn how AI tools behave, where they commonly go wrong, and how to use them responsibly. We start with a plain-language view of why AI can be useful and confidently wrong, then build practical habits that raise quality and reduce rework.

You’ll learn prompting patterns that generate more useful options, then refine them with constraints, examples, and lightweight verification checks. The workshop is grounded in ideation and design-thinking practice to strengthen how you frame challenges, surface assumptions, and pressure-test directions—so outputs improve, not just speed.

You’ll leave with clear prompting patterns, verification habits, and safe-use guardrails you can apply in your own tools after the session—whether you’re planning, facilitating, writing, problem-solving, or supporting a team at the start of a project.
